The University of Nebraska,
Lincoln.
Department [of B]otany.
Sept 25 1886
My dear Dr Vasey,
I enclose a fragment of
a grass for name, if possible.
It grows like this...
[illustration]
I have a specimen from
which the fragment was taken
wjhich ran over the ground for
a distance of fifty one feet.
(51 ft) Its [sic.] runners are above
ground. It may be that it
is the main stem which runs
in this way. I have found no
flowers or fruit, so cannot
guess it out.
The specimen came
